Juventus attacker Paolo Dybala has reportedly made a request from Premier League giants Manchester United before he can accept their offer to join them this summer.

The latest demand from Paolo Dybala was revealed by the Manchester Evening News (MEN).

The petite Juventus attacker wants big wages before he can say YES to the offer from the Red Devils.

Dybala wants a salary of £9m on a yearly basis and this represents a significant raise in comparison to his current wages at Italian Serie A champions Juventus.

The 25-year-old earns £6.8m on a yearly basis at the moment.

Juventus are ready to let Paolo Dybala leave the club for Premier League giants Manchester United with Red Devils striker Romelu Lukaku moving in the other direction.

Lukaku has already agreed to the move but Dybala and Manchester United are yet to reach an agreement for the swap deal to take place.

His financial demand from Manchester United will make him one of the highest earners at the club if the Red Devils manage to pull off a move for him.

Paolo Dybala has ended his holiday today and he’s in Turin on the back of the extended leave granted to him this summer.
